2008 Lamborghini Murcielago | 2004 Volkswagen Passat | |
Make | Lamborghini | Volkswagen |
Model | Murcielago | Passat |
Year Released | 2008 | 2004 |
Body Type | Coupe |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Middle | Front |
Engine Size | 6496 cc | 2770 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 12 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 5 valves |
Horse Power | 631 HP | 190 HP |
Engine RPM | 8000 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 660 Nm | 279 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 88 mm | 83 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 89 mm | 86 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 11.2:1 | 10.6:1 |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1735 kg | 1590 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4620 mm | 4690 mm |
Vehicle Width | 2060 mm | 1750 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1140 mm | 1490 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2670 mm | 2720 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 21.3 L/100km | 10.2 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 100 L | 62 L |
